Deciding required information before running mini-setup
of the OS
Before running mini-setup of the OS decide the following information.
- User information (User and password)
- Owner information
- Validation interval at automatic shutdown (for UPS use only)
- Network Configuration
Decide and enter the values in the sheet below. Be sure to keep this sheet after entering.
